Western AF presents | Benjamin Tod | “Wyoming“ ... I wrote this song over a decade ago with all the nihilism and despair that came with my youth. It was recorded on an older Lost Dog EP with my late friend Nicholas Ridout accompanying me. It made it back onto ‘Songs I Swore I’d Never Sing’ being the realest example of the title. This song has been requested more than any other at shows or around the fire, but it never feels right to play without Nicholas. I thought the only appropriate placement for its return would be an album like this. It’s cyclical I suppose, given that this song probably inspired the concept of this album.
